Summary

Cardiomyopathy is the most common inherited cardiovascular disease, showing family aggregation, so it has a huge psychological and economic burden on family members. Studying the clinical characteristics of patients with cardiomyopathy is helpful for further diagnosis, treatment and management, which has important clinical and social significance.

Detailed description

In this study, patients hospitalized with cardiomyopathy as the primary discharge diagnosis in China are recruited prospectively after informed consent was given. The investigator will collect the baseline clinical characteristics of the patients at enrollment, including comprehensive physical examination, laboratory testing of blood and urine, electrocardiography, 24-hour Holter, echocardiography, MRI and other examinations if necessary. Data are collected with the use of case report forms (CRFs) and are entered into a web-based system. A 6 mL venous blood sample is obtained from consenting patients. Each participant is scheduled to be followed up by telephone every 12 months after admission to hospital.
